2. Why Transformers Need Hot Spot Detection and Fault Prediction

Upepo wa overheating accelerates insulation degradation and reduces equipment lifespan. Core temperature anomalies indicate eddy current losses and lamination short circuits. Oil temperature abnormalities signal cooling system failures or internal discharge faults.

Temperature trend analysis predicts remaining service life and optimal maintenance timing, preventing sudden thermal breakdown, insulation collapse, moto, and explosion incidents.

4. How to Position Critical Temperature Measurement Points

High voltage winding hot spot zones: Innermost layer of center limb, tap changer sections

Low voltage winding high current locations: Lead connections, parallel branch joints

Core temperature rise monitoring: Core limb center, yoke joint laminations

Oil temperature stratification tracking: Mafuta ya juu, middle layer oil, mafuta ya chini

Cooling system efficiency: Radiator inlet/outlet temperature differential

10. Temperature Sensor Installation Key Points

Winding measurement point selection: Innermost layer hot spot, near tap changer sections
Oil-immersed sensor sealing: Use specialized sealed fittings ensuring IP68 protection
Fiber routing protection: Avoid sharp bends (eneo >30mm), use conduit protection
Grounding and shielding: Fiber itself requires no grounding; metal protective tubes must be reliably grounded
Identification and documentation: Each sensor numbered with corresponding position diagram archived

How do oil-immersed transformer internal sensors achieve long-term sealed reliability?

Professional oil-immersed fiber optic temperature sensors employ multi-stage sealing: probe front-end uses oil-resistant rubber O-rings with metal compression nuts for primary sealing; fiber penetration points feature epoxy resin potting with heat-shrink tubing for secondary protection; sensor housings use 316 stainless steel resisting transformer oil corrosion. FJINNO oil-immersed sensors pass continuous 3000-hour high-temperature aging tests (130°C transformer oil immersion) na 5000 thermal cycle shock tests ensuring 25-year service with zero leakage risk.

What special technical requirements apply to dry-type transformer temperature monitoring?

Dry-type transformers with epoxy resin cast or insulation paper wrapped windings dissipate heat through natural convection or forced air cooling, exhibiting low surface temperatures with high internal temperatures. Monitoring technology must address: (1) Hot spot locationsensors should approach innermost winding layers or embed during manufacturing; (2) Ambient temperature compensationsystems must simultaneously monitor environmental temperature for correction; (3) Overload dynamic responsemonitoring requires <1-second response tracking rapid temperature rise; (4) Sensor miniaturizationlimited winding gap spacing necessitates ≤3mm diameter micro-probes.

How should transformer temperature alarm thresholds be scientifically configured?

Threshold configuration followsbaseline temperature + temperature rise limit” kanuni: (1) Establish baseline datanewly commissioned transformers operate one week at rated load recording steady-state temperatures; (2) Reference manufacturer specificationsoil-immersed transformer top oil generally not exceeding 95°C, winding hot spots not exceeding 98°C; dry-type transformer winding limits based on insulation class (F-class 155°C, H-class 180°C); (3) Multi-level alarmsyellow warning = baseline +15°C, orange alarm = baseline +25°C, red emergency = approaching insulation class limits; (4) Temperature differential alarmsany phase exceeding others by 15°C triggers asymmetry warning; (5) Seasonal adjustmentappropriately relax thresholds 5-10°C during high summer ambient temperatures. How do monitoring systems achieve protection device interlocking?

Interlocking realized through dry contact outputs or communication protocols: (1) Dry contact methodmonitoring host provides relay contact outputs (orange alarm, red emergency separate contacts) directly connected to transformer protection device digital inputs triggering trip or blocking logic; (2) Communication methodmonitoring systems transmit temperature data and alarm information real-time to protection devices and comprehensive automation systems via IEC 61850 GOOSE messages or Modbus protocol supporting complex interlocking strategies including: reducing protection settings during temperature overruns, starting backup coolers, issuing remote dispatch load transfer instructions; (3) Safety principlesprotection interlocking logic requires time delay confirmation (k.m., continuous 30-second overrun) avoiding transient disturbance misoperation; critical applications recommendtwo-out-of-tworedundant criteria.

What routine maintenance does the monitoring system require?

Fluorescent fiber optic monitoring systems feature maintenance-free design, but recommend periodic inspections: (1) Monthly checkslog into monitoring software verifying all channel data normal, no channel offline alarms, historical curves reasonable; (2) Quarterly checkscompare three-phase temperature symmetry, inspect display terminal working condition, test alarm output functions; (3) Annual checkscoordinate with transformer preventive testing, verify sensor installation positions not loose, fiber protection conduits undamaged, demodulation unit dust cleaning; (4) Calibration cyclesfluorescent fiber optic sensors require no regular calibration, only when measurement deviation suspected use standard temperature source comparison verification; (5) Spare parts reservesrecommend stocking 1-2 spare sensor probes, 1 spare fiber patch cord, 1 backup software program.

Can already-commissioned aging transformers retrofit online monitoring systems?

Retrofitting completely feasible but requires: (1) Outage windowsensor installation requires transformer de-energization, oil drainage (oil-immersed type) or opening enclosures (aina kavu), necessitating coordinated maintenance timing; (2) Installation spaceaging transformers designed without monitoring provisions require field evaluation whether windings, bushings, tank tops have sufficient space installing sensors and sealed fittings; (3) Tank penetrationsoil-immersed transformers adding oil-immersed sensors require welding flange penetrations on tank tops or sides, must be performed by certified welders following pressure vessel codes with post-penetration pneumatic leak testing; (4) Fiber routingretrofit projects face field condition fiber route constraints requiring flexible planning with possible additional protective cable trays; (5) Investment returnfor aging transformers exceeding 15-year service with high criticality, retrofitting online monitoring enabling condition-based maintenance significantly reduces sudden failure risks with typical 2-3 year payback periods.
